Lady, 23, dies after being struck by Yamaha motorbike rider in Queens
New York

Lady, 23, dies after being struck by Yamaha motorbike rider in Queens

Last updated: April 25, 2025 11:01 pm
Editorial Board Published April 25, 2025
Share
SHARE

A 23-year-old girl died after a bike rider ran over her as she was crossing the road in Queens early Friday morning, cops mentioned.

Breanna Henderson was crossing the road on the intersection of Myrtle Ave. and Woodhaven Blvd. round 2:20 a.m. when a 34-year-old man using a 2007 Yamaha motorbike northbound in Woodhaven Blvd.’s heart lane barreled into her, police mentioned.

EMS medics responding to a 911 name concerning the collision transported Henderson to Jamaica Hospital the place medical doctors pronounced her lifeless.

An extended streak of blood was left on the road after a 23-year-old girl was fatally struck by a bike on Woodhaven Blvd. in Queens on Friday, April 25, 2025. (Theodore Parisienne / New York Each day Information)

The motorcyclist remained on the scene, in response to police. Right now there are not any arrests and the investigation stays ongoing, cops mentioned.

Henderson lived in Brooklyn.
